promotional bannermobile promotional banner

LoraCore

Experimental
AI-powered mod for Minecraft. Adds intelligent assistants, dynamic info structures, villager personalities, and quests.

LoraCore

Overview

LoraCore is an innovative Minecraft mod that transforms your single-player world into a living, breathing ecosystem powered by an advanced AI. Go beyond simple commands and build meaningful relationships with villagers, explore a world filled with lore, and get intelligent advice on any aspect of the game. LoraCore dynamically generates unique names for structures, imbues villagers with distinct personalities and memories, and features a deep, expandable quest and friendship system, making every session truly unique.

Key Features

  • Deep Villager Interactions & Friendship System:

    • Build Relationships: Forge friendships with villagers. Your relationship level, visible in the dialogue UI, affects how they treat you.
    • Adaptive Dialogue: A villager's tone will change based on your friendship! A trusted friend will greet you warmly, while an enemy will be cold and dismissive. The AI remembers your past interactions.
    • Give Gifts: Strengthen your bonds by giving villagers gifts. A new "Give Gift" button in the dialogue window lets you offer items. Villagers react differently based on their profession and whether they love, like, or dislike the item, granting anything from +20 to -15 friendship points.
    • Actions Have Consequences: Be careful! Attacking a villager will significantly damage your friendship and incur a penalty.
    • Dynamic AI-Generated Quests: Engage with villagers to accept and complete simple fetch quests. Quests are dynamically generated by AI, offering unique rewards and a way to improve your standing.
  • Intelligent AI Assistant (/ask command):

  • Built-in virtual PC (tablet): Get a tablet and run the OS, a Lua—based operating system. Work with the terminal, create scripts and explore the possibilities of a virtual computer right in the game. (To install the OS, you need to open the tablet, go to the folder with the world - loracore_vfs/{UUID}/ create a boot.lua file responsible for the OS entry point)

  • The future is AI in your terminal: Direct integration of the AI assistant into the command line is planned. Imagine: `> ask "Where is the nearest fortress?"' — and you get an AI-generated answer right in the tablet terminal.

    • Full Chat Interface: Forget simple commands. Use /ask to open a full-fledged, scrollable chat window with a persistent history of your conversation.
    • Context-Aware Advice: The AI provides highly relevant answers by considering your current inventory, location, biome, and even the time of day. Asking "how do I make this?" will give you a recipe for the item you're holding.
    • Markdown Support: The AI's answers are beautifully formatted, with support for bold text to highlight key information.
  • A World Rich with Lore:

    • Dynamic Structure Naming: Explore the world and discover structures that automatically receive unique names and descriptions generated by AI based on their type and biome. Every ruin and village has a story.
  • Intuitive & Customizable:

    • Modern UI: Enjoy clean, intuitive GUIs for villager dialogues, the AI chat, and an organized quest log (default key J).
    • Quality-of-Life: Scroll through long conversations with your mouse wheel and send messages by pressing Enter.
    • Full Configuration: Use ModMenu to easily configure your OpenAI API key, API URL, and select your preferred AI model in-game.

Installation & Usage

Installation (For Players)

  1. Install Fabric Loader for Minecraft 1.20.6.
  2. Download the loracore-*.jar file from the official CurseForge page or GitHub releases.
  3. Place the downloaded .jar file into your Minecraft's mods folder.
  4. Configure API Key (REQUIRED for AI features):
    • Launch Minecraft. From the main menu, go to "Mods" -> "LoraCore" -> "Config".
    • Enter your OpenAI API Key in the designated field. Without it, AI features will not function. You can obtain a key from the OpenAI website.
    • (Optional) You can also change the API URL or select a different AI model.

Usage

  • Ask the AI: Use the /ask command to open the chat interface.
  • Villager Dialogue: Sneak (Shift) and right-click on a villager to start a conversation.
  • Give Gifts: While in dialogue, hold an item and click the "Give Gift" button.
  • Quest Log: Press J (default keybind) to open your active quest log.

Compatibility & Dependencies

Support & Feedback

If you encounter any issues, have suggestions, or wish to contribute, please create an Issue or Pull Request on the GitHub repository.

Credits

  • Developer: Beykus-Y
  • AI Integration: OpenAI

LoraCore

Обзор

LoraCore — это инновационный мод для Minecraft, который превращает ваш одиночный мир в живую, дышащую экосистему, управляемую продвинутым ИИ. Выйдите за рамки простых команд — стройте осмысленные отношения с жителями, исследуйте мир, наполненный историей, и получайте умные советы по любому аспекту игры. LoraCore динамически генерирует уникальные названия для структур, наделяет жителей неповторимыми личностями и воспоминаниями, а также включает глубокую, расширяемую систему квестов и дружбы, делая каждую игровую сессию по-настоящему уникальной.

Основные возможности

  • Глубокое взаимодействие и система дружбы:

    • Стройте отношения: Заводите дружбу с жителями. Ваш уровень отношений, видимый в интерфейсе диалога, напрямую влияет на их отношение к вам.
    • Адаптивные диалоги: Тон жителя будет меняться в зависимости от вашей дружбы! Верный друг встретит вас тепло, а недоброжелатель будет холоден и немногословен. ИИ помнит ваши прошлые взаимодействия.
    • Дарите подарки: Укрепляйте ваши узы, даря жителям подарки. Новая кнопка «Подарок» в окне диалога позволяет преподносить предметы. Жители реагируют по-разному в зависимости от их профессии и того, насколько им нравится предмет, даруя от +20 до -15 очков дружбы.
    • Действия имеют последствия: Будьте осторожны! Атака на жителя значительно испортит ваши отношения и повлечет за собой штраф.
    • Динамические квесты от ИИ: Взаимодействуйте с жителями, чтобы получать и выполнять простые квесты. Задания генерируются ИИ, предлагая уникальные награды и способ улучшить вашу репутацию.
  • Интеллектуальный ИИ-помощник (команда /ask):

  • Встроенный виртуальный ПК (планшет): Получите планшет и запустите OS — операционную систему на базе Lua. Работайте с терминалом, создавайте скрипты и исследуйте возможности виртуального компьютера прямо в игре. (Для установки ОС требуется открыть планшет, зайти в папку с миром - loracore_vfs/{UUID}/ создать файл boot.lua отвечающий за точку входа в ОС)

  • Будущее — ИИ в вашем терминале: Планируется прямая интеграция ИИ-помощника в командную строку. Представьте: > ask "Где ближайшая крепость?" — и получаете ответ, сгенерированный ИИ, прямо в терминале планшета.

    • Полноценный чат-интерфейс: Забудьте о простых командах. Используйте /ask, чтобы открыть полноценное окно чата с прокручиваемой историей вашей беседы.
    • Контекстно-зависимые советы: ИИ дает высокорелевантные ответы, учитывая ваш текущий инвентарь, местоположение, биом и даже игровое время. Спросив «как сделать это?», вы получите рецепт предмета, который держите в руках.
    • Поддержка Markdown: Ответы ИИ красиво отформатированы и поддерживают жирный шрифт для выделения ключевой информации.
  • Мир, богатый историей:

    • Динамические названия структур: Исследуйте мир и открывайте для себя строения, которые автоматически получают уникальные названия и описания, сгенерированные ИИ на основе их типа и биома. У каждых руин и деревни теперь есть своя история.
  • Интуитивность и настраиваемость:

    • Современный интерфейс: Наслаждайтесь чистыми, интуитивно понятными GUI для диалогов с жителями, чата с ИИ и организованного журнала заданий (клавиша по умолчанию J).
    • Удобство использования: Прокручивайте длинные диалоги колесом мыши и отправляйте сообщения нажатием Enter.
    • Полная конфигурация: Используйте ModMenu для легкой настройки вашего ключа OpenAI API, URL и выбора предпочитаемой модели ИИ прямо в игре.

Установка и использование

Установка (для игроков)

  1. Установите Fabric Loader для Minecraft 1.20.6.
  2. Скачайте файл loracore-*.jar с официальной страницы CurseForge или из релизов на GitHub.
  3. Поместите скачанный .jar файл в папку mods вашего клиента Minecraft.
  4. Настройте API-ключ (ОБЯЗАТЕЛЬНО для работы функций ИИ):
    • Запустите Minecraft. Из главного меню перейдите в «Моды» -> «LoraCore» -> «Настройки».
    • Введите ваш ключ OpenAI API в соответствующее поле. Без него функции ИИ работать не будут. Ключ можно получить на сайте OpenAI.
    • (Необязательно) Вы также можете изменить URL API или выбрать другую модель ИИ.

Использование

  • Задать вопрос ИИ: Используйте команду /ask, чтобы открыть интерфейс чата.
  • Диалог с жителем: Присядьте (Shift) и кликните правой кнопкой мыши по жителю, чтобы начать беседу.
  • Дарить подарки: Во время диалога держите предмет в руке и нажмите кнопку «Подарок».
  • Журнал заданий: Нажмите J (клавиша по умолчанию), чтобы открыть журнал активных квестов.

Совместимость и зависимости

  • Версия Minecraft: 1.20.6
  • Загрузчик модов: Fabric
  • Обязательные зависимости:
  • Настоятельно рекомендуются (для внутриигровой настройки):

Поддержка и обратная связь

Если вы столкнетесь с какими-либо проблемами, у вас есть предложения или вы хотите внести свой вклад, пожалуйста, создайте Issue или Pull Request в репозитории GitHub.

Авторы

  • Разработчик: Beykus-Y
  • Интеграция ИИ: OpenAI

The LoraCore Team

profile avatar
Owner
  • 1
    Projects
  • 59
    Downloads